<title>qla2xxx: Fix crash in qla2x00_abort_all_cmds() on unload</title>
<updated>2011-10-16T21:14:53+00:00</updated>
<author>
<name>Roland Dreier</name>
<email>roland@purestorage.com</email>
</author>
<published>2011-09-22T07:06:05+00:00</published>
<link rel='alternate' type='text/html' href='https://git.tavy.me/linux-stable.git/commit/?id=afcb5001fe569ced2da2048fcbdef9db3cb785f4'/>
<id>afcb5001fe569ced2da2048fcbdef9db3cb785f4</id>
<content type='text'>
commit 9bfacd01dc9b7519e1e6da12b01963550b9d09a2 upstream.

I hit a crash in qla2x00_abort_all_cmds() if the qla2xxx module is
unloaded right after it is loaded.  I debugged this down to the abort
handling improperly treating a command of type SRB_ADISC_CMD as if it
had a bsg_job to complete when that command actually uses the iocb_cmd
part of the union.  (I guess to hit this one has to unload the module
while the async FC initialization is still in progress)

It seems we should only look for a bsg_job if type is SRB_ELS_CMD_RPT,
SRB_ELS_CMD_HST or SRB_CT_CMD, so switch the test to make that explicit.

<title>libsas: fix failure to revalidate domain for anything but the first expander child.</title>
<updated>2011-10-03T18:41:10+00:00</updated>
<author>
<name>Mark Salyzyn</name>
<email>mark_salyzyn@us.xyratex.com</email>
</author>
<published>2011-09-01T13:11:17+00:00</published>
<link rel='alternate' type='text/html' href='https://git.tavy.me/linux-stable.git/commit/?id=c4c672cbd49785be16bcd46fe550b5877ae53ed0'/>
<id>c4c672cbd49785be16bcd46fe550b5877ae53ed0</id>
<content type='text'>
commit 24926dadc41cc566e974022b0e66231b82c6375f upstream.

In an enclosure model where there are chaining expanders to a large body
of storage, it was discovered that libsas, responding to a broadcast
event change, would only revalidate the domain of first child expander
in the list.

The issue is that the pointer value to the discovered source device was
used to break out of the loop, rather than the content of the pointer.

This still remains non-compliant as the revalidate domain code is
supposed to loop through all child expanders, and not stop at the first
one it finds that reports a change count. However, the design of this
routine does not allow multiple device discoveries and that would be a
more complicated set of patches reserved for another day. We are fixing
the glaring bug rather than refactoring the code.

<title>3w-9xxx: fix iommu_iova leak</title>
<updated>2011-10-03T18:41:09+00:00</updated>
<author>
<name>James Bottomley</name>
<email>JBottomley@Parallels.com</email>
</author>
<published>2011-09-18T14:56:20+00:00</published>
<link rel='alternate' type='text/html' href='https://git.tavy.me/linux-stable.git/commit/?id=25e8bc02b48eb822dcb3d897c0ac4350f81d952a'/>
<id>25e8bc02b48eb822dcb3d897c0ac4350f81d952a</id>
<content type='text'>
commit 96067723e46b0dd24ae7b934085ab4eff4d26a1b upstream.

Following reports on the list, it looks like the 3e-9xxx driver will leak dma
mappings every time we get a transient queueing error back from the card.
This is because it maps the sg list in the routine that sends the command, but
doesn't unmap again in the transient failure path (even though the command is
sent back to the block layer).  Fix by unmapping before returning the status.

<title>bnx2fc: Fix kernel panic when deleting NPIV ports</title>
<updated>2011-10-03T18:41:05+00:00</updated>
<author>
<name>Bhanu Prakash Gollapudi</name>
<email>bprakash@broadcom.com</email>
</author>
<published>2011-05-27T18:47:27+00:00</published>
<link rel='alternate' type='text/html' href='https://git.tavy.me/linux-stable.git/commit/?id=49aa932d3fe9c6b175d30d9e9d575f532f650cfc'/>
<id>49aa932d3fe9c6b175d30d9e9d575f532f650cfc</id>
<content type='text'>
commit d36b3279e157641c345b12eddb3db78fb42da80f upstream.

Deleting NPIV port causes a kernel panic when the NPIV port is in the same zone
as the physical port and shares the same LUN. This happens due to the fact that
vport destroy and unsolicited ELS are scheduled to run on the same workqueue,
and vport destroy destroys the lport and the unsolicited ELS tries to access
the invalid lport.  This patch fixes this issue by maintaining a list of valid
lports and verifying if the lport is valid or not before accessing it.
